Deliverables 

Java Implementations for the following PRNGs shall be provided: 

 1. Linear Congruential Generators : One of the oldest and best known PRNG 
algorithms, LCGs create pseudo random sequences of numbers using discontinuous 
piecewise linear equations. 

  2. Lagged Fibonacci Generators : An improvement over Linear Congruential 
Generators , these PRNGs take their inspiration from the Fibonacci series, and 
utilise the following generalised formula : 
Sn = Sn-k * Sn-j (mod m) , where ‘*’ is a binary operation. (NOTE: k and j may 
not be selected randomly) 

  3. PCGs : Permuted Congruential Generators are RNGs which are modern, light 
and reliable in nature, and are more efficient than LCGs while utilising a 
power of 2 modulus, leading to unbiased output bits.
